Shawnee Estates offers various prices in booming Bowling Green

Shawnee Estates covers a large area of south Bowling Green, about 4 miles from downtown. This area's different communities cater to a mix of buyers, but the location is the common draw. "Bowling Green is booming, and here you're close to all the industrial parks and hospitals and developments popping up," says Realtor Jane Parrott with Re/Max Real Estate Executives, who's been selling Bowling Green since 1988. "Bowling Green is Kentucky's third largest city, but it's growing more than anywhere else," says Parrott. "We've got the Corvette plant, the Fruit of the Loom headquarters, the big hospitals. Everywhere you look, there's something new." Whether they are in a 1960s suburban tract or a small, gated community, residents of Shawnee Estates are a short drive from all of Bowling Green's industry and activity.

1960s ranch-style homes and large custom builds

There are multiple communities within Shawnee Estates that present a range of prices. Covington Grove is a higher-priced enclave developed in the 1990s. Most of its large custom homes on spacious lots cost between $400,000 and $850,000, and larger mansions can cost north of $1 million. "Covington Grove is one of the few gated areas in town; there's not much under $500,000," says Parrott. "Shawnee is just down the road but is a lot less expensive." The Shawnee Estates community, the area's namesake, is on the neighborhood's north end. It's a large development of 1960s ranch-style homes, much like the rest of the area, with lots of green space and tree cover. These homes range from $200,000 to $350,000.

Western Kentucky University, medical centers and corporate campuses

Western Kentucky University is 3 miles up the road. WKU is the second-largest undergraduate university in the state, with more than 16,000 students. It also employs around 2,500 people. The university has drawn a large medical community to the area. TriStar Greenview Regional Hospital is 2 miles north, and the Medical Center at Bowling Green's sprawling campus is downtown. Fruit of Loom's headquarters is just east of the neighborhood, and General Motors' expansive Corvette plant is on the city's north side. Nashville is the closest major city, 65 miles south on Interstate 65. Interstate 165 runs along the neighborhood's south side, and U.S. Route 31 runs down the west side.

Warren County Public Schools or Bowling Green Independent Schools

The neighborhood is split between two school systems. Most of the area is part of Warren County Public Schools, rated an A-minus by Niche. Students begin at Natcher Elementary, which earns a B-plus. They continue at Henry F. Moss Middle, graded a C-plus, and finish at B-minus-rated Warren Central High. The northern section of the neighborhood, just off Smallhouse Road, is served by Bowling Green Independent Schools, which earns an overall A. Students here start at W.R. McNeill Elementary and move on to Bowling Green Junior High, both rated an A-minus. They finish at A-rated Bowling Green High, Niche's No. 2 standout school in Kentucky.

Groceries and retail at Greenwood Mall

Greenwood Mall is a few minutes east of most homes in Shawnee Estates. This shopping area has a central indoor mall with many outlets, department stores and a surrounding plaza of larger stores. These include department stores like Walmart and Target, home suppliers like Lowe's and Home Depot and supermarkets like Meijer and ALDI. Groceries can also be found at Kroger in the neighborhood's northwest corner. The commercial area around Kroger has many chain eateries and some local establishments like Overtime Sports Bar and Grill. Bowling Green's small yet thriving downtown is about 4 miles up the road. The downtown blocks offer more restaurants, bars, cafes and activities.

Spacious community and county parks

H.P. Thomas Park is a central recreation space in the area. This 17-acre lawn offers ample open space with different playgrounds and picnic areas. Dogs are allowed in the Bark Park on the south end. The Warren County Parks and Recreation department is based just south of the community, and it's surrounded by a complex of athletic fields and Basil Griffin Park, which has a large pond and pickleball courts.
